#048f53 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#048f53 is composed of 1.6% red, 56.1%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 42% yellow and 43.9% black. It has a hue angle of 154.1 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 28.8%. #048f53 color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ffa6 with #001f00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#048f53

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000905 is the darkest color, while #f5fff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#048f53

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484b4a is the less saturated color, while #048f53 is the most saturated one.
